您好,欢迎来到飒榕旅游知识分享网。
搜索
您的当前位置:首页电子秤测重数据同步传送系统的嵌入式开发

电子秤测重数据同步传送系统的嵌入式开发

来源:飒榕旅游知识分享网
2022年第13期

ScienceandTechnology&Innovation┃科技与创新文章编号:2095-6835(2022)13-0153-03电子秤测重数据同步传送系统的嵌入式开发

王胜楠

(郑州技师学院,河南郑州450001)摘要:当下,得益于电子技术的不断发展,生活中不断出现各种测量工具的身影,电子秤就是其中一种。随着人工智能的不断发展,无人超市的盛行,市场对无人称重电子秤的需求越来越广泛。针对普通电子秤,基于AT89C51单片机和全桥压力传感器等硬件开发了同步传送系统,把质量数据传送到电脑PC端,PC端和打印系统连接,即可打印出产品信息,该电子秤测量方便且精度高、简易、实用并具有极高的适用范围。关键词:电子秤;同步传送系统;打印系统,高精度;中图分类号:TH715.193文献标志码:ADOI:10.15913/j.cnki.kjycx.2022.13.047计,用户操作简便、系统反应时间短、响应速度快。本设计的整体方案如图2所示。当下,得益于电子技术的不断发展,生活中不断出现各种测量工具的身影,电子秤就是其中一种[1]。电子秤是人们生活中必不可少的工具,无论是卖家还是买家,购物时都需要用电子秤来称量商品的质量。然而,大量程的电子秤成本高、放置空间大、不易搬运,无法适应人工智能的发展。基于此,笔者开发出一种基于自制的AT89C51单片机和全桥压力传感器等硬件的微型电子秤。该电子秤测量方便且精度高、简易、实用并具有极广的适用范围[2]。1总体设计本设计主要以AT89C51单片机为主,并配有全桥传感器、HX711、UART、单片机复位电路等硬件。全桥传感器是桥式传感器的一种,是用在汽车衡、轨道衡等装置上的专用传感器;HX711是一款专为高精度电子秤而设计的24位A/D转换器芯片;UART是一种通用串行数据总线,用于异步通信;单片机复位电路是一种用来使电路恢复到起始状态的电路设备,其操作原理与计算器有着异曲同工之妙。总体设计如图1所示。2设计方案及工作原理2.1设计方案传统电子秤只是基于单片机将物品的质量、分度值等其他信息显示到显示屏上,本文是基于UART,根据电子秤硬件设计和工作原理,编写出与硬件兼容的软件系统。采用该软件系统,电子秤可将测得的质量数据通过AT89C51单片机同步传送给计算机、票据打印机生产厂商设计的打印系统以及其他需要同步获得物体质量的系统等。本软件系统采用模块化集成设图1总体设计图2总体方案设计2.2工作原理本文开发的同步系统的各种用户是唯一的参与·153·科技与创新┃ScienceandTechnology&Innovation者,参与者通过使用事件与系统进行交互,所有的使用事件综合起来即构成了用户的功能需求。用户可将所要称量的物品放置于电子秤秤盘上,即系统的输入量[3]。软件系统开始检测秤盘上是否有物品放置,当检测到有物品时,开始对物品的实际质量进行测量。系统将3次测量结果进行对比,3次测量结果一致时,基于全桥压力传感器制作的电子秤将测重数据通过HX711模块发送给AT89C51单片机,单片机通过其UART串口通讯将侧重数据发送给计算机或其他需要物品质量数据的第三方系统进行处理[4]。3硬件设计本系统的硬件设计主要包含电源模块、数据采集模块、图像采集模块、微控制器STC89C52等。电子秤同步系统硬件总体流程如图3所示。图3硬件总体流程图单片机STC89C52RC的作用主要是处理HX711芯片传输的数据,然后通过UART串口通信将处理过后的信息传输到PC端。PC端主要接收单片机传输的质量信息,然后对其进行数据整合处理,输出客户需求的详细信息。3.1单片机模块本文所选的单片机为STC89C52单片机如图4所示,具有8K字节系统并且其存储区域可以编程和檫除,本单片机操作简单,具有高度集成技术,可以通过串口通信传输数据,计算速率较快,相对于其他微处理器不仅经济,且利用率高,除此之外还具有定时功能和计数功能,完全能够满足本文电子秤测重数据同步传送系统的开发要求。图4STC89C52RC单片机·154·2022年第13期

3.2电源模块电子秤测重同步数据系统的设计涉及到多个硬件模块,每个模块都需要电源的支撑。因为电子秤系统一般用在居民楼用电,一般选用交流220V电压,然后通过变压模块将电压转变成直流24V电压或者是5V电压,供其他硬件使用。电源电路如图5所示。VV616/1U/U020222图5电源电路3.3数据采集模块数据采集模块是利用HX711芯片和传感器结合进行采集信息,然后对其进行数模转换,最后整合数字信号发送给处理器单片机对数据进行处理。传感器的种类非常之多,按照传感器的工作原理可将其分为电阻式传感器、电容式传感器、热电式传感器和电感式传感器等。本文选择的传感器是QLD-31应变式称重传感器,如图6所示,传感器表面硅橡胶具有化学稳定性,使输出的电信号更加具有稳定性;信号线内又置镀银屏蔽线,防止各种高频无线电波等干扰,弥补了稳定性差、抗干扰能力差等缺点。图6称重传感器目前较流行的A/D转换芯片有TM7711、HX711和HX712,经分析对比后,TM7711主要用在温度、湿度等模糊量的转换,HX711和HX712转换器都作为一款24位的模数转换器芯片,都是针对体积小和精确度高的称重传感器而开发设计的。它们读数据部分都差不多,只是HX712只能读一个传感器,而且带电池检测,仅适合低功耗的产品,没有HX711的应用范围广。因此,本设计选用HX711作为A/D转换器。HX711内部方框图如图7所示。2022年第13期

2.7~5.5V

10μF

ScienceandTechnology&Innovation┃科技与创新础上,增加了PC端数据处理系统,通过同步传输将传感器传输信息以及商品种类、价格等信息传送到PC端,PC端经过程序处理,传输给打印系统,参与者只需将商品放置传感器,通过查看打印信息即可获得商品的质量、种类以及价格。满足了无人超市散装商品无法称重的要求,并且其效率及准确率都有所提高。此系统若要满足智能化无人超市需求,还有2个问题亟待解决:物品的种类无法识别,需要提前输入程序;0.1μF

图7HX711内部方框图现在传感器的量程为0~10kg,需要增加量程,才能针对不同的商品进行称重。后续工作将结合这2个问题,提高电子秤的智能性。参考文献:[1]吴衡,董忠.基于微型计算机和神经网络的果蔬识别[J].宁夏大学学报(自然科学版),2021,42(1):39-44.[2]李荣远,彭思慧,梁慧莹,等.基于机器视觉的电子秤数码管字符识别系统[J].软件导刊,2021,20(3):232-237.[3]邓浩辉.单片机在电子技术中的应用[J].电子技术与软件工程,2019(10):45.[4]朱洪浪,谭浩,曾陈萍,等.基于单片机的便携式电子秤设计与仿真[J].科技与创新,2021(5):131-132.————————作者简介:王胜楠(1992—),女,回族,本科,初级职称(助理讲师),教师,研究方向为人工智能、工业机器人技术。〔编辑:丁琳〕3.4UART串口模块UART是本设计重要的硬件系统,由3根线进行数据传输,第一根是用作发送数据信息的TXD线口,第二根是用作接收数据信息的RXD线口,第三根是用作连接大地的线口。在本次实验设计过程中,总共用到了2个UART串口模块,第一个是称重传感器与A/D转换芯片HX711之间通过UART串口连接,第二个是A/D转换芯片,HX711与单片机STC89C52RC之间通过UART串口连接。4系统功能本文开发的电子秤数据同步传输系统主要有以下3部分功能性要求:①本系统的称重数值可精确到小数点后两位,量程为0~10kg,分辨率为1g,误差小于1g;②本系统运行于自制的AT89C51单片机上,在系统开始工作前,需将单片机冷启动;③本系统结合其硬件基础,设置有复位电路,在系统出错时,用户可以手动按下复位按钮,此时系统重启,开始重新对物品质量进行测量。5结束语本文通过开发同步传输系统,在传统电子秤的基————————————————————————————————————————————————(上接第152页)会存在一定的弊端和缺陷,通过引进更加先进的自动化监控工作系统,可以有效保证水利工程项目的整体运行质量和控制效果,保证水利工程项目的各项功能得到有效发挥。参考文献:[1]杨涌.基于现代化技术的水利工程闸门安全运行管理研究[J].水利科学与寒区工程,2021(4):125-128.[2]韩一峰.闸门启闭机的自动化远程控制与系统设计分析[J].科技创新与应用,2020(28):90-91.[3]王岩,尚振兰,周威.闸门自动化监控系统在水利工程中的实际应用[J].智能城市,2020,6(3):187-188.————————作者简介:赵旭春(1974—),女,本科,高级职称,小浪底电厂安生室副主任,主要从事水电厂自动化系统系统、发电厂主辅设备运行及检修方面的研究工作。〔编辑:丁琳〕·155·

因篇幅问题不能全部显示,请点此查看更多更全内容

Copyright © 2019- sarr.cn 版权所有

违法及侵权请联系:TEL:199 1889 7713 E-MAIL:2724546146@qq.com

本站由北京市万商天勤律师事务所王兴未律师提供法律服务